Help wanted Rolly Prager The Friends of SaddleBrooke Libraries (FSL) was established in 2000 to provide funding for new library materials, and equipment for the three SaddleBrooke libraries. FSL raises funds through membership fees, community education events, fundraising events/activities and tax-exempt gifts. The libraries are an invaluable resource for the SaddleBrooke community.
